When traveling in South Australia, there are several attractions and activities worth visiting. In Adelaide, the capital city, the Central Market is a must-visit, offering a vibrant atmosphere and a wide variety of fresh produce, gourmet foods, and local crafts. The Adelaide Botanic Garden is another popular spot, featuring diverse plant collections, stunning landscapes, and architectural landmarks. For a coastal experience, Kingston, located approximately 300km south of Adelaide, offers safe beaches, recreational fishing, and a relaxed atmosphere. The town is known for its fishing, local shops, cafes, seafood, and wine. It's an ideal destination for families and holidaymakers, with fantastic local events and great parks. If you're interested in outdoor activities, the Eyre Peninsula is a great choice. You can explore the picturesque drive between Coffin Bay and Elliston, visit the Leo Cummings Monument, and enjoy the beautiful Lock Wells Beach. The region is perfect for a road trip, offering stunning coastal scenery and a variety of outdoor adventures. In addition to these, South Australia is home to a wide range of attractions, including the Naracoorte Caves National Park, Arkaroola Wilderness Sanctuary, Umpherston Sinkhole, and Balumbul. The state also boasts spectacular scenery in the Flinders Ranges, Limestone Coast, and Murray River, as well as renowned wine regions like the Adelaide Hills, Barossa, Clare Valley, and McLaren Vale.
